Text copied to clipboard!

Otsikko

Text copied to clipboard!

Full Stack -kehittäjä

Kuvaus

Text copied to clipboard!
Etsimme kokenutta ja motivoitunutta Full Stack -kehittäjää liittymään tiimiimme. Tässä roolissa pääset työskentelemään monipuolisissa ohjelmistokehitysprojekteissa, joissa hyödynnetään sekä frontend- että backend-teknologioita. Olet mukana koko kehitysprosessissa aina suunnittelusta toteutukseen ja ylläpitoon asti. Tehtävässä menestyminen edellyttää vahvaa teknistä osaamista, ongelmanratkaisukykyä ja kykyä työskennellä sekä itsenäisesti että tiimissä. Sinulla tulisi olla kokemusta modernien web-teknologioiden, kuten JavaScriptin, Reactin, Angularin tai Vuen käytöstä sekä backend-kehityksestä esimerkiksi Node.js:n, Pythonin tai Javan avulla. Lisäksi tietokantaosaaminen (SQL tai NoSQL) on tärkeää. Työskentelemme ketterillä menetelmillä, joten arvostamme kokemusta Scrum- tai Kanban-malleista. Kommunikointitaitosi ovat erinomaiset, ja pystyt työskentelemään sujuvasti sekä suomeksi että englanniksi. Tarjoamme sinulle mahdollisuuden työskennellä innovatiivisessa ja kasvavassa yrityksessä, jossa pääset kehittämään osaamistasi ja vaikuttamaan projekteihin. Meillä on joustavat työajat, etätyömahdollisuus ja mukava työyhteisö, joka tukee ammatillista kehittymistäsi. Jos olet intohimoinen ohjelmistokehittäjä, joka haluaa työskennellä uusimpien teknologioiden parissa, tämä tehtävä voi olla juuri sinulle sopiva!

Vastuut

Text copied to clipboard!
  • Kehittää ja ylläpitää sekä frontend- että backend-sovelluksia
  • Osallistua ohjelmistokehitysprosessin kaikkiin vaiheisiin
  • Suunnitella ja toteuttaa skaalautuvia ja tehokkaita ratkaisuja
  • Työskennellä tiiviissä yhteistyössä UX-suunnittelijoiden ja muiden kehittäjien kanssa
  • Optimoida sovellusten suorituskykyä ja tietoturvaa
  • Kirjoittaa selkeää ja ylläpidettävää koodia
  • Osallistua koodikatselmointeihin ja testaukseen
  • Dokumentoida kehitysprosessia ja teknisiä ratkaisuja

Vaatimukset

Text copied to clipboard!
  • Vahva kokemus sekä frontend- että backend-kehityksestä
  • Hyvä tuntemus JavaScriptistä ja sen kirjastoista (React, Angular, Vue)
  • Kokemus backend-teknologioista kuten Node.js, Python tai Java
  • Tietokantaosaaminen (SQL ja NoSQL)
  • Kokemus pilvipalveluista (AWS, Azure, Google Cloud) on etu
  • Hyvät ongelmanratkaisutaidot ja kyky työskennellä itsenäisesti
  • Kokemus ketteristä kehitysmenetelmistä (Scrum, Kanban)
  • Hyvät kommunikointitaidot suomeksi ja englanniksi

Mahdolliset haastattelukysymykset

Text copied to clipboard!
  • Voitko kertoa esimerkin projektista, jossa olet työskennellyt Full Stack -kehittäjänä?
  • Miten varmistat, että koodisi on helposti ylläpidettävää ja skaalautuvaa?
  • Miten lähestyt ongelmanratkaisua, kun kohtaat teknisen haasteen?
  • Mitä frontend- ja backend-teknologioita olet käyttänyt eniten?
  • Miten varmistat sovelluksen tietoturvan kehitysprosessin aikana?
  • Oletko työskennellyt pilvipalveluiden kanssa? Jos kyllä, millä alustoilla?
  • Miten työskentelet tiimissä ja kommunikoit muiden kehittäjien kanssa?
  • Miten pysyt ajan tasalla uusimmista teknologioista ja kehitystrendeistä?